Article: SanDisk Launches Solid-State Drives Aimed at Hot New Category of Ultra Low-Cost PCs.

SanDisk pSSD Flash Memory Modules Are Positioned As Storage of Choice For Emerging "Must-Have" Market of Ultra-Mobile PCs or 'Netbooks'

TAIPEI, Taiwan & MILPITAS, Calif. -- SanDisk Corporation (NASDAQ:SNDK) today introduced a line of flash memory-based solid-state drives (SSDs) that are designed for an emerging new category of portable consumer electronics - called Ultra Low-Cost PCs (ULCPC) or "netbooks" - that allow users to have an enhanced experience while easily surfing the Internet using wireless communication.
